pow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Отчетные системы [игнор отключен] [закрыт для гостей] / RS: Как сделать фильтрацию данных по пользователям?
7 сообщений из 7, страница 1 из 1
RS: Как сделать фильтрацию данных по пользователям?
    #35094900
МихаилК
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Суть проблемы в следующем.

На сервер отчетов пользователи входят под Windows-авторизацией. База данных к серверу отчетов коннектится по SQL-авторизации.

В базе данных есть соответствующая таблица, в которой перечислены доступные номера разделов некоторого справочника.

Нужно сделать так, чтобы пользователь, вызвав отчет "Разделы", получил только те пункты, на которые имеем право.

Я нашел в RS глобальный парамет User!UserID, в котором хранится Windows-имя пользователя в формате "домен/пользователь". Но у меня что-то не получается этот глобальный парамет вставить в источник данных для отчета.

Как это сделать?
...
Рейтинг: 0 / 0
RS: Как сделать фильтрацию данных по пользователям?
    #35095182
МихаилК
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Получилось сделать через скрытый параметр, который заполняется по умолчанию =User!UserID
...
Рейтинг: 0 / 0
RS: Как сделать фильтрацию данных по пользователям?
    #35326179
hex10
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
МихаилКПолучилось сделать через скрытый параметр, который заполняется по умолчанию =User!UserID

Это конечно хорошо.. но, при создании подписки, пользователю становится доступен для изменения этот параметр!
Как в таком случае быть?!
...
Рейтинг: 0 / 0
RS: Как сделать фильтрацию данных по пользователям?
    #35327750
Саня Павлов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А если сделать Internal, а не Hidden
...
Рейтинг: 0 / 0
RS: Как сделать фильтрацию данных по пользователям?
    #35328561
hex10
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Саня ПавловА если сделать Internal, а не Hidden
тоже самое
...
Рейтинг: 0 / 0
RS: Как сделать фильтрацию данных по пользователям?
    #35332303
Саня Павлов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Правильно ли мы друг друга понимаем?
В отчете есть параметр Internal, заполняемый по умолчанию. У вас при создании подписки в списке параметров выводит и этот параметр для изменения?
Я проверил у себя: параметр не выводит.
Microsoft SQL Server 2005 - 9.00.3054.00 (Intel X86)
...
Рейтинг: 0 / 0
RS: Как сделать фильтрацию данных по пользователям?
    #35334282
hex10
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Саня ПавловПравильно ли мы друг друга понимаем?
В отчете есть параметр Internal, заполняемый по умолчанию. У вас при создании подписки в списке параметров выводит и этот параметр для изменения?
Я проверил у себя: параметр не выводит.
Microsoft SQL Server 2005 - 9.00.3054.00 (Intel X86)

Вы правы. Параметр исчез. Видимо что-то глюкнуло:)
...
Рейтинг: 0 / 0
7 сообщений из 7, страница 1 из 1
Форумы / Отчетные системы [игнор отключен] [закрыт для гостей] / RS: Как сделать фильтрацию данных по пользователям?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]